### Export Retry Endpoint

POST /v2/exports/{id}/retry requeues a failed export in Tessich. Retries are idempotent; duplicate calls within the same window return the original job. Max three automatic retries, then manual intervention. Failed payloads are held encrypted for 72 hours and purged afterward. All retry calls are audit-logged with caller identity and source, no payload contents. Scope the credential to exports:retry only; broader scopes are rejected at the gateway. Authenticate requests with the internal service key below.

gateway credential: zpat7_wu4aBVX

## SQL Linting

All SQL files at Bramblegate must pass `sqlcheck` before merge. Rules enforce uppercase keywords, explicit column lists (no `SELECT *`), and snake_case identifiers. The linter validates schema references against a live shadow database, so it needs network access during CI and local runs. Before your first run, configure the linter's schema probe with the connection string below.

primary connection of fajog-bageg = clickhouse://tamion_svc:0nS8bDSETpHjj2@db-cbc5.nelvrocorp.example:5432/nordor

Symptom: report queries in the Ledgerline dashboard that normally finish in seconds start timing out, typically after a statistics refresh or a version bump of the Harkness engine. Support should first confirm the slowdown affects multiple tenants, then capture the query plan output for one failing report and attach it to the ticket. Do not advise customers to retry repeatedly; it worsens load. Escalate to the data platform on-call with the captured plans. Known plan signatures and workarounds are listed on the internal page.

wiki page, baguf-kahap: https://confluence.tolvaqsys.internal/browse/display/projects/8d5f528f